Flight operations have been disrupted at the Dubai International Airport after a downpour caused runways to be flooded.

As at Saturday night, 22 flights departing from and arriving at the Dubai airport were cancelled.

However, flights operated from the Nnamdi Azikwe International Airport in Abuja and Murtala Mohammed Airport in Lagos were delayed.

In a statement released on its website, the operators of the airport said it is working to clear the backlog created and resume full operations.

“Dubai Airports confirms that operations at Dubai International (DXB) continue to be hampered by the knock-on effects of waterlogging caused by heavy rainfall earlier today which has resulted in a number of flight delays, cancellations and diversions,” the statement read.

“We continue to work closely with our service partners to clear the backlog, restore full operations and minimise the inconvenience to our customers. However, with additional rain expected later this evening, the disruption is expected to continue for the next 24 hours.

“Accordingly, customers are advised to check directly with their airlines for more specific flight information and allow additional time to get to the airport.”
